Inferential Statistics
Inferential statistics involve using data from a sample to make estimates or test hypotheses about the population from which the sample was taken.
Sample
A group of people or observations chosen from a broader population intended for statistical study.
Population
The complete collection of people or cases that are the focus of the study.
